B&G HALO20 Radar
Best compact radar for small vessel safety and collision avoidance.
Enhance your boating safety and awareness with the B&G HALO20 Radar. This compact dome radar offers exceptional short-to-mid-range performance, detecting targets up to 24 nautical miles away using advanced pulse compression technology for precise target definition and minimal clutter. Ideal for smaller vessels and budget-conscious boaters, it features MARPA target tracking for collision avoidance and instant wake-up from standby. Optimized performance is available through user-friendly Harbor, Offshore, and Weather modes, ensuring confidence in any condition. Its small footprint and low profile make it a seamless addition to your marine electronics.

Key Specs
Maximum Range
24 nautical miles
Supply Voltage
10.5 - 31.2V DC (12 / 24V systems)
Power Consumption
typical 18W, max 20W
Minimum Range Scale
50 m / 200 ft / 50 yd
Rotation speed
24 RPM
Beam width
4.9° H x 25° V
Waterproof rating
IPX6
Radar Type
Pulse Compression

Know before you buy
The HALO20 has a maximum detection range of 24 nautical miles, making it well-suited for coastal cruising and mid-range navigation.
No, the HALO20 uses solid-state pulse compression technology, which allows for an instant wake-up from standby mode so you have immediate situational awareness.
Yes, the unit is designed to operate on a wide voltage range of 10.5 to 31.2V DC, making it compatible with both 12V and 24V marine electrical systems.
MARPA (Mini-Automatic Radar Plotting Aid) allows you to track up to 10 targets simultaneously. It calculates their speed and heading, helping you identify potential collision risks in busy waterways.
Absolutely. Its compact 20-inch dome and low-profile design are specifically engineered for smaller powerboats and sailboats where space is at a premium.
The radar features Harbor, Offshore, and Weather modes. Harbor mode is tuned for high-clutter environments, Offshore mode optimizes for long-range detection, and Weather mode helps you identify rain and storm cells.
